Runaway Children
((Backdated to this.))
To lose one child can be regarded as bad luck; to lose both smacks of carelessness.
It was with this aggravating thought that Susan stormed off into the park, seeking both Pearl and Calvin, or at least news of either. She was worried for Pearl, of course, the girl being new and all; but more than that, the attachment to Calvin that she hadn't quite realised she'd developed was tugging fiercely at her, and though she wouldn't admit it if asked, she was really worried that she'd deeply upset him, and wondered how exactly this could be fixed.
After a moment's pause at the statue, she picked a direction more or less at random and struck out for Fantasyland. Anyone who met her would probably note that she seemed much, much more irritable than usual.
